Ilminster Angling Association – Points Shield

This prestigious trophy was presented to the winner of the club championship. Points were awarded depending on the anglers position each match so the winner of the Points Shield was the most consistent angler over the season. 1966 – G. Palmer 1967 – J. Hill 1968 – T. Ilminster Angling Association – Points & Ounces Cup

The Points & Ounces Cup has been contested for since 1969 and judging by the results, the format has changed a few times over the years.
